Tim Wu, Zephyr Teachout, Slade Bond, others discuss bill’s constitutional foundation
On Monday, April 28, Americans for Responsible Innovation (ARI) will host a virtual press conference on the TAKE IT DOWN Act with top legal experts including Tim Wu, Professor Zephyr Teachout, and former DOJ official Slade Bond.
Together, these legal experts will share their perspectives on the constitutionality of the TAKE IT DOWN Act, the bill’s impact on speech and non-consensual intimate imagery, and enforcement. Press conference participants will answer questions from attendees as the bill moves towards an imminent vote in the House of Representatives.

House leadership has announced the TAKE IT DOWN Act will receive a vote under suspension of the rules on Monday, April 28. The legislation has already passed the Senate, and has received the endorsements of First Lady Melania Trump and President Donald Trump.
In March, ARI helped to lead a coalition letter with over a dozen public interest advocacy organizations supporting the TAKE IT DOWN Act. ARI has also gathered thousands of supporter petitions urging Congress to pass the bill.
